Ceramic burrs

Pre-ground coffee is convenient, but nothing beats freshly grounded beans. This is especially true for those who love specialty coffee. The taste and quality of the coffee depends on various factors, like grind size and consistency. Many coffee enthusiasts opt for a burr mill, which utilizes two rotating rough surfaces to grind the coffee beans into a uniformly sized size. Burr grinders are available in ceramic and steel. Each has its own benefits and disadvantages.

Ceramic burrs are more durable than steel. This can lower the cost of ownership and help you to maintain a steady grinding. They are also more heat-tolerant and keep their sharpness longer than steel. However, they are more prone to damage from bigger impacts. Some manufacturers suggest against upgrading the burrs of the grinder aftermarket as it could invalidate the warranty of the manufacturer.

Steel burrs, on the other on the other hand, are less expensive and provide a better grind consistency than ceramic burrs. They generate more heat while grinding, which can affect the taste of the drink. They also require regular maintenance in order to work properly.

The burrs of stainless steel are typically made of a tough alloy containing chromium. The high chromium content offers resistance to corrosion and helps keep the burrs from rusting. The chromium-based material is soft and does not have the ability to hold edge. It is not recommended to cut rough materials like beans that are lightly roasted.

This means that steel burrs are much more likely to lose their sharpness than ceramic grinder burrs. The edges of a brand new set of burrs could cut differently than those that have been used. This is why it is recommended to run inexpensive coffee through your grinder either once or twice to "break into" the burrs.

After every use, it's essential to clean your grinder. This will prevent the accumulation of old coffee grounds and the manufacturing residues that can build up on the burrs. It is also advisable to use only high-quality coffee beans that are nonoily. Dark roasted coffee contains oil which can cause burrs become blocked and wear out more quickly. It is also recommended to let your burrs cool before using them again.
